A small mill pond behind Placentino Elementary School whose trail loop and namesake dam are part of a long-running plan to string Holliston's open space into one connected greenbelt.

Dogs
Holliston's Animal Control bylaw requires owners to keep their dog from running at large, in effect a townwide leash rule enforced by the Animal Control Officer. Posted signs at the site take precedence.
Hours
No posted opening or closing time. Signs at the entrance win if they differ. That's the town default unless posted otherwise.

What rules should I know at Factory Pond Conservation Area?
The dam has been under repair, so footing near the spillway may be uneven until the project fully wraps up.
